Overview Of Culver’s Fish Menu
Culver’s fish menu changes slightly by season and location. However, the core items remain consistent year-round. You’ll find hand-battered fish fillets, sandwiches, and dinner platters. The fish is always cooked to order, ensuring a hot, crispy meal.
The most popular choices are the Cod and the Walleye. Both are wild-caught and sourced from sustainable fisheries. Culver’s also offers a Shrimp Dinner for those who want a different seafood option. Each meal comes with your choice of side and a dinner roll.
Prices can vary by region. A fish dinner in Wisconsin might cost slightly less than one in Florida. Always check your local Culver’s for the most accurate pricing. The prices listed here are based on national averages as of early 2025.
Fish Dinner Options And Prices
The fish dinner is the most substantial option. It includes two or three pieces of fish, a side, coleslaw, and a dinner roll. You can choose between Cod or Walleye. Here are the typical prices:
- North Atlantic Cod Dinner (2 pieces): $11.49
- North Atlantic Cod Dinner (3 pieces): $13.99
- Walleye Dinner (2 pieces): $12.99
- Walleye Dinner (3 pieces): $15.49
- Shrimp Dinner: $11.99
These dinners are filling. The fish is hand-battered and fried golden brown. The coleslaw adds a cool, crunchy contrast. You can upgrade your side to cheese curds or onion rings for an extra charge.
Fish Sandwich Options And Prices
If you want something lighter, try a fish sandwich. Culver’s offers a Cod Sandwich and a Walleye Sandwich. Both come on a toasted bun with tartar sauce and lettuce. Prices are lower than the dinner platters.
- North Atlantic Cod Sandwich: $8.49
- Walleye Sandwich: $9.29
- Shrimp Sandwich: $8.99
The sandwiches are perfect for lunch. They are not as heavy as the dinner but still satisfying. You can add cheese for an extra $0.50. Some locations also offer a spicy tartar sauce option.

Seasonal Fish Offerings And Specials
Culver’s often runs seasonal fish specials. During Lent, they may offer extra pieces or discounted prices. Some locations also have a Friday Fish Fry special. This is a tradition in many Midwestern states.
The Friday Fish Fry typically includes two pieces of Cod, fries, coleslaw, and a roll for around $10.99. It is a limited-time offer. Check your local Culver’s for availability. They also sometimes feature a Beer-Battered Cod for a limited period.
Another seasonal item is the Lake Perch. This is a smaller, sweeter fish that appears in late summer. It is more expensive due to its scarcity. A Lake Perch dinner can cost around $14.99. It is worth trying if you see it on the menu.

Gluten-Free And Allergy Options
Culver’s does not offer gluten-free fish. The batter contains wheat flour. However, you can order a grilled chicken sandwich instead. For dairy allergies, the fish itself is dairy-free, but the tartar sauce contains milk. Ask for ketchup or hot sauce as a substitute.
Always inform the staff about allergies. They can prepare your food separately to avoid cross-contamination. The fryers are shared with other items, so celiacs should be cautious.
